Birth: | 1962 |
Nationality: | American |
Profession: | Artist, Writer |
Jef Mallett was born in Lansing, Michigan, USA. He is an American artist and writer. He is the creator and artist of the nationally syndicated comic strip Frazz. His first comic series was entitled "Birchbark", featuring a French-Canadian trapper. After becoming a graphic artist, he worked in that capacity for regional newspapers, the Grand Rapids Press and the Flint Journal. He has written and illustrated the children's book Dangerous Dan. He has also served as an illustrator for other authors, including best-seller Mitch Albom. He has written several books include: Dangerous Dan, Frazz, 99% Perspiration, and Trizophrenia.
